This class as a whole (not ours, the entire cycle) is a down year. Talent is just not as good.

Watts and Bone over at BoL have basically said we've got a handful (less than 10) targets left that are really being recruited. We'll try to flip a few guys we like and maybe add a few more. But it's, by design, not going to be the most dominate #1 ranked class. We just didn't approach it that way, given our huge class last year and the talent drop this year. We've got a few high end guys in this class and then a lot of high-ceiling project players. We will likely take 5-10 guys out of the portal.

The only guy of consequence that's really left is Seaton. He's a must get.

2025 class is setting up to be absolutely massive though. I would expect another very highly rated class in 2025.
